Mass Air Flow (MAF) Sensor -G70-, Checking

Special Tools and Equipment







- VAG1526A
- VAG1594A
- VAG1598/31
- VAS5051 with VAG5051/1
or
- VAG1551 with VAG1551/3B

Test Requirements:
- Coolant Temperature at least 80 °C.
- Electrical consumers switched off (radiator fan must NOT run during test).
- A/C switched off.
- Fuse for Mass Air Flow (MAF) sensor OK

Checking Function
- Connect VAS5051 tester or VAG1551 scan tool and select the control module for engine electronics using "address word" 01. Refer to "Scan Tool Testing/Scan Tool Connecting And Initial Checks", Testing and Inspection
Engine must run at idle for this.

When indicated on display:


Rapid data transfer HELP
Select function XX



- Press buttons -0- and -4- to select "Initiate basic setting" and press -Q- button to confirm input.


NOTE: During basic setting, the Evaporative Emission (EVAP) canister purge regulator valve (EVAP valve -N80-) is closed and the A/C compressor is switched off


When indicated on display:


Basic Setting Q
Input display group number XXX



- Press buttons -0-, -0- and -2- to select "display group number 002" and press -Q- button to confirm input.


When indicated on display:


System in Basic Setting 2 ->
1 2 3 4



- Check specified values for load detection in display fields 3 and 4.







If specified values are obtained:
- Press -> button.

Voltage Supply For Mass Air Flow (MAF) Sensor, Checking
- Disconnect connector from Mass Air Flow (MAF) sensor.







- Connect multimeter for voltage measurement as follows.

Harness connector Terminal Measure to
3 Engine Ground (GND)

- Operate starter briefly.
- Specification: approx. battery voltage


NOTE: Voltage is supplied to Mass Air Flow (MAF) sensor from Fuel Pump (FP) relay.


If specified value is not obtained:
- Check wire connection from terminal 3 of connector to Fuel Pump (FP) relay via fuse for open circuit and short circuit to Ground (GND).
- Repair open circuit or short circuit if necessary.







- Connect multimeter to terminal 2 and terminal 3 of connector for voltage measurement.
- Operate starter briefly.
- Specification: approx. battery voltage


NOTE: Ground (GND) from the ECM is present at terminal 2 of connector.


If specified value is not obtained:
- Check wire connections.







- Connect multimeter to terminal 1 and terminal 2 of connector for voltage measurement.
- Switch ignition on.
- Specification: about 5 V

If specified value is not obtained:
- Check wire connections.

Check Wire Connections For Mass Air Flow (MAF) Sensor


NOTE: Signal wire is also checked during wire test.


- Connect VAG1598/31 test box at wiring harness to ECM, do not connect ECM Refer to "Scan Tool Testing/Wire And Component Test Using VAG1598/31 Test Box", Testing and Inspection







- Check the following wire connections for open circuit and short circuit to Ground (GND) and B+:

Harness connector Terminal VAG1598/31 test box Socket
1 53
2 27
4 29

- Repair open circuit or short circuit if necessary.
- Also check all wires for short circuit to each other.

If wire connection is OK:
- Replace Mass Air Flow (MAF) sensor -G70-.
